Go to a forum like Apple Support Forums or Ask Different."An error occurred while preparing the installation. Try running this application again." appears during the "install verification" phase of attempts to install Mac OS X. Digging a bit, it turned out that the reason is that when the clock has been reset, this (DRM?) verification fails without specifying the reason.To fix, go into the Terminal and manually set the time to current.The format is date mmddHHMMyyyyThat is, day of month, day, hour, minute, year, e.g.date 040310182013for April 3rd, 2013 at 10:18Also, if this was helpful to you, consider paying it forward by making someone else's day better, making a blog post about something that you had to figure out for yourself,

Your email Submit RELATED ARTICLES How to Install (or Reinstall) Mac OS X Mountain Lion Macs For Seniors For Dummies Cheat Sheet Top 10 Internet Security Tips Top 10 Mac Finder Keyboard Shortcuts Macintosh Price and Power Guide Load more ComputersMacsOperating SystemsHow to Install (or Reinstall) Mac OS X os x Mountain Lion How to Install (or Reinstall) Mac OS X Mountain Lion In theory, you should have to install Mountain Lion only once, or never if your Mac came with Mountain Lion preinstalled. And in a perfect world, that would be the case. But you might find occasions when you have to install/reinstall it, such as If os x mountain you get a Mac that didn't come with OS X Mountain Lion preinstalled If you have a catastrophic hard-drive crash that requires you to initialize (format) or replace your boot drive If you buy an external hard drive and want it to be capable of being your Mac's startup disk (that is, a bootable disk) If you replace your internal hard drive with a larger, faster, or solid state drive If any essential OS X files become damaged or corrupted, or are deleted or renamed The following instructions do double duty: They're what you do to install OS X for the first time on a Mac, and they're also what you do if something really bad happens to the copy of OS X that you boot your Mac from. The instructions offered here describe both the process for installing and the process for reinstalling OS X.
